Go语言建站全攻略:高效开发+多端适配
|
Go语言因其简洁的语法和高效的性能,成为现代Web开发的热门选择。无论是构建后端服务还是全栈应用,Go都能提供强大的支持。对于想要快速搭建网站的开发者来说,掌握Go语言建站的基本流程至关重要。 在开始之前,确保已安装Go环境并配置好GOPATH。接下来,可以使用标准库中的net/http包来创建一个简单的HTTP服务器。通过定义处理函数,即可实现基本的路由和响应逻辑。这种方式适合快速验证想法或搭建原型。
2026效果图由AI设计,仅供参考 为了提升开发效率,建议使用成熟的框架如Gin或Echo。这些框架提供了更丰富的功能,例如中间件支持、路由分组和模板渲染。同时,它们也简化了错误处理和请求解析,使代码更加清晰和易于维护。数据库交互是建站过程中不可或缺的一部分。Go语言提供了多种数据库驱动,如使用database/sql包连接MySQL或PostgreSQL。也可以借助ORM工具如GORM,让数据库操作更加直观和高效。 多端适配是现代网站开发的重要考量。通过RESTful API设计,可以让前端应用、移动端或其他服务统一调用后端接口。同时,使用模板引擎如html/template可以生成动态HTML页面,满足不同设备的访问需求。 部署方面,可以选择云平台如阿里云、腾讯云或AWS,利用Docker容器化技术提高部署效率。使用Nginx作为反向代理,可以优化性能并增强安全性。 持续学习和实践是提升技能的关键。可以通过阅读官方文档、参与开源项目或参考优秀案例来不断积累经验。Go语言生态活跃,社区资源丰富,为开发者提供了良好的成长环境。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

